saber如何输出波形
作者:路由通
|
103人看过
发布时间:2026-04-07 09:26:39
标签:
本文深入探讨了电力电子仿真软件Saber中波形输出的核心机制与实用方法。文章系统性地阐述了从仿真设置、数据采集、到波形查看与分析的全流程,涵盖了瞬态分析、交流分析等多种仿真类型下的波形输出策略。内容不仅涉及软件的基本操作,更深入剖析了高级波形处理技巧与常见问题解决方案,旨在为用户提供一套从入门到精通的完整指南,助力高效完成电路设计与验证工作。
在电力电子与控制系统设计领域,仿真验证是不可或缺的一环。作为业界广泛应用的仿真工具之一,Saber软件以其强大的混合信号仿真能力和精确的模型库著称。然而,对于许多工程师,尤其是初学者而言,如何有效地让Saber输出所需波形,并从中提取关键设计信息,往往是一个需要深入摸索的过程。本文将围绕“Saber如何输出波形”这一主题,展开详尽而系统的论述,旨在揭开其波形输出机制的神秘面纱,提供从基础到进阶的完整操作指南。
理解Saber仿真的基本工作流程 要想顺利输出波形,首先必须理解Saber完成一次仿真的典型步骤。这个过程并非简单的点击“运行”,而是包含了前期设计、中期设置与后期分析三个阶段。前期设计主要是在原理图编辑环境中搭建电路模型,正确选择并连接各元器件。中期设置则是核心,需要根据分析目的(如观察瞬态响应、分析频域特性)配置相应的仿真分析类型和参数。最后,在后期分析阶段,我们通过波形查看器来观察、测量并输出仿真结果。这三个阶段环环相扣,任何一环的疏忽都可能导致无法获得预期波形。 关键步骤:正确设置仿真分析 波形输出的前提是仿真能够成功执行并产生数据。在Saber中,这主要通过“Analyses”(分析)菜单下的各种仿真类型来实现。最常用的是“Transient”(瞬态分析),用于观察电路在时域内的动态响应。设置时,必须明确指定仿真的起始时间、结束时间和最大时间步长。结束时间过短可能看不到完整过程,步长过大则会导致波形失真。另一个常用分析是“AC”(交流分析),用于获取电路的频率响应特性,需要设置扫描的频率范围和点数。正确且合理的分析设置,是获得高质量波形数据的基石。 指定需要观测的信号节点 仿真运行前,我们需要明确告知软件哪些点的电压或哪些支路的电流是需要保存并用于绘制波形的。Saber通常提供多种方式来实现这一点。一种常见方法是在原理图中,使用“Probe”(探针)工具直接点选感兴趣的信号线或器件引脚。另一种方式是在仿真分析设置窗口中,有一个专门的“Output”(输出)或“Save”(保存)选项卡,可以在此处手动添加需要保存的信号名称。为了提高效率,也可以利用通配符来批量选择信号。明确指定观测信号,可以避免仿真产生海量无用数据,提升效率并聚焦关键信息。 运行仿真与调试验证 完成设置后,点击运行仿真。此时,Saber的仿真内核会开始工作。如果电路模型正确、参数设置合理、且没有收敛性问题,仿真将顺利完成。但实践中常会遇到仿真失败或中断的情况。这时,需要仔细查看软件给出的错误或警告信息。常见问题包括电源未连接、器件模型参数冲突、仿真时间设置不当等。学会解读并排查这些调试信息,是确保波形能够被成功计算出来的关键技能。一个成功的仿真运行,意味着波形数据已经生成并存储在临时文件或指定项目中。 认识波形查看器:CosmosScope Saber通常与专业的波形查看工具CosmosScope紧密集成,仿真结束后会自动调用该工具来显示波形。CosmosScope是一个功能强大的后处理环境,它不仅仅是“显示”波形,更提供了丰富的测量、分析和可视化功能。其界面一般分为几个主要区域:波形显示区、信号浏览器、测量面板和工具栏。初次接触时,熟悉这些区域的基本布局和功能按钮,是进行后续所有波形操作的基础。理解CosmosScope是驾驭Saber输出波形的门户。 在波形查看器中添加与删除波形曲线 打开CosmosScope后,初始界面可能空白或只有少数波形。我们需要手动将感兴趣的信号添加到显示窗口中。操作通常是在信号浏览器里,找到仿真保存的信号列表,选中一个或多个信号,然后通过拖拽或右键菜单命令将其添加到波形显示区。对于已添加的波形,若觉得杂乱,可以随时选中并删除。为了更好地对比分析,经常需要将不同信号,甚至不同仿真条件下的波形叠加在同一坐标系或分列在不同子图中。掌握信号的添加、删除与布局管理,是组织有效视图的第一步。 波形显示属性的自定义与优化 默认的波形显示可能并不直观,例如多条曲线颜色相近难以区分,线型单一,坐标轴范围不合适等。CosmosScope允许用户深度自定义波形的外观。通常可以双击波形曲线或通过属性面板,修改其颜色、线宽、线型(实线、虚线、点划线等)。同时,可以调整坐标轴的刻度范围、标签、网格线密度,以便更清晰地观察波形的细节。例如,在观察开关电源的开关纹波时,可能需要将Y轴范围调小,才能看清毫伏级的波动。合理的显示设置能极大提升波形数据的可读性和表现力。 执行基本的波形测量与数据读取 输出波形不仅是为了“看”,更是为了“测”。CosmosScope内置了强大的测量功能。最基本的是光标测量,通过放置垂直或水平光标,可以直接读取曲线上任意点的精确时间值和幅度值,以及两点之间的差值(如上升时间、峰值电压)。此外,软件通常提供自动测量功能,可以一键测量波形的峰值、有效值、平均值、上升时间、下降时间、频率、占空比等数十种常用参数。这些测量结果对于定量评估电路性能是否符合设计指标至关重要。 利用数学运算创建派生波形 有时,我们关心的量并非直接仿真的信号,而是它们的组合或运算结果。例如,想观察一个电阻的功耗,就需要将其电压波形和电流波形相乘。CosmosScope的波形计算器功能支持这种需求。它允许用户对已有波形进行加、减、乘、除、积分、微分、求绝对值、滤波等复杂的数学运算,从而生成新的派生波形。这个功能极大地扩展了波形分析的范围,使得用户无需重新仿真就能基于现有数据探索更多的电路特性,是进行深度分析的神器。 波形数据的导出与报告生成 为了撰写报告或使用其他工具进行二次分析,常常需要将波形数据导出。CosmosScope支持多种导出格式。最常见的是将图形本身导出为高分辨率的图片格式,如PNG、JPEG或矢量图格式,便于插入文档。更重要的是,可以导出原始的数值数据,例如文本格式或通用格式,这样就能在MATLAB、Excel等软件中重新绘图或进行更复杂的统计分析。一些版本还支持直接将测量结果表格导出。掌握数据导出方法,是连接仿真与设计文档化的重要桥梁。 处理多工况与参数扫描结果的波形对比 在优化设计时,我们经常需要改变某个元件参数(如电阻值、电容值)或工作条件(如输入电压、温度),进行多次仿真,以观察参数变化对电路性能的影响。Saber的参数扫描和蒙特卡洛分析等功能可以自动完成这类任务。仿真结束后,CosmosScope能够将不同参数下的多条波形曲线同时显示出来,并用不同颜色或图例区分。通过直观对比,设计师可以快速确定关键参数的最优范围,或评估电路性能的鲁棒性。这是进行敏感性分析和设计优化的标准方法。 高级技巧:使用脚本自动化波形处理流程 对于需要重复进行的标准化分析任务,手动操作效率低下且容易出错。Saber和CosmosScope通常支持脚本功能,例如使用类似SKILL或Python的脚本语言。通过编写脚本,可以实现自动运行特定仿真、提取指定波形、执行预定测量、并将结果输出到报告文件等一系列操作。这特别适用于批量验证、回归测试或构建自动化设计流程。虽然学习脚本需要一定投入,但对于追求效率的专业团队而言,这项技能能带来巨大的长期回报。 应对仿真不收敛与波形异常的排查思路 在实际使用中,仿真可能因电路拓扑复杂、模型不理想或设置问题而无法收敛,导致没有波形输出,或输出波形出现异常(如数值振荡、跳变不合理)。此时需要系统的排查思路。首先检查电路连接和器件模型是否正确。其次,调整仿真控制参数,如减小初始时间步长、放宽相对误差容限、使用更精确的积分算法等。对于开关电路,合理设置开关器件的导通电阻和关断电阻有助于收敛。理解仿真器的工作原理和常见收敛性辅助设置,是解决棘手问题的关键。 结合具体电路类型的波形输出实例 理论需结合实践。以一个简单的降压变换器为例。首先,在瞬态分析中,我们输出开关节点的电压波形和电感电流波形,以验证开关动作和电流连续模式。然后,添加输出电容的电压波形,观察其纹波大小。接着,可能使用交流分析,输出控制环路的开环波特图,以评估相位裕度和增益裕度。对于每个波形,我们都应用前述的测量、标注和导出技巧。通过这样一个完整实例,可以将所有分散的知识点串联起来,形成针对特定设计任务的完整工作流。 模型精度对波形输出真实性的影响 必须认识到,仿真波形的准确性极大程度上依赖于所用元器件模型的精度。一个过于简化的理想开关模型可能无法模拟真实的开关损耗和电压尖峰。Saber的优势在于其提供了不同复杂程度的模型,从行为级到物理级。工程师需要根据分析目的选择合适的模型。例如,进行系统级效率估算时,可能使用行为级模型;分析电磁干扰时,则需要考虑寄生参数的详细模型。了解模型库的构成并正确选用模型,是确保输出波形具有工程参考价值的前提。 波形分析在闭环设计迭代中的作用 最终,输出并分析波形不是终点,而是设计迭代循环中的一个环节。通过分析波形,我们判断当前设计是否满足所有性能指标(如效率、纹波、动态响应、稳定性)。如果不满足,则需要回溯到原理图阶段,修改拓扑、参数或控制策略,然后再次仿真、输出波形、进行比较。如此循环,直至设计达标。娴熟的波形输出与分析能力,可以大大缩短每次迭代的周期,让设计师能够快速探索更广阔的设计空间,从而找到更优、更鲁棒的设计方案。 总结与最佳实践建议 综上所述,在Saber中输出波形是一个贯穿仿真前、中、后的系统性工程。从精确的仿真设置和信号指定,到熟练运用波形查看器的各项功能进行测量、分析和可视化,再到处理高级任务和异常情况,每一步都蕴含着技巧。建议用户建立规范的操作习惯,例如为仿真任务和波形视图命名清晰,及时保存测量模板和视图配置。持续学习软件的新功能,并深入理解所仿真电路的本质,才能将Saber强大的波形输出能力转化为真正高效的设计洞察力,最终赋能于高质量电力电子产品的研发。
相关文章
在表格数据处理软件中,掌握组合键是提升效率的关键。本文深入探讨以控制键为核心的一系列选定操作快捷方式,涵盖从单元格、行列到工作表、图形对象乃至特殊数据区域的全面选择技巧。我们将系统解析每个组合键的功能原理、适用场景及进阶应用,旨在帮助用户摆脱鼠标依赖,实现精准、高效的表格操作与数据管理,真正成为软件使用高手。
2026-04-07 09:26:30
71人看过
华为设备自带的文档处理软件通常指其预装的办公应用套件中的文字处理组件。这并非传统意义上的独立“Word”软件,而是华为深度整合的办公解决方案的一部分,旨在为用户提供无缝的文档创建与编辑体验。本文将深入解析其具体名称、功能特性、与微软产品的区别、适用场景及获取使用方式,为您提供一份全面而实用的指南。
2026-04-07 09:26:21
380人看过
本文深入探讨集成开发环境Keil MDK中头文件(h文件)的核心作用与高效使用策略。内容涵盖头文件的基础结构、预处理指令的实战解析、多文件工程的组织技巧,以及如何避免重复包含等常见陷阱。文章结合官方文档与最佳实践,旨在帮助开发者从原理到应用全面掌握头文件的编写与管理,提升代码的可维护性与跨平台兼容性,是嵌入式开发者的实用指南。
2026-04-07 09:25:36
229人看过
你是否厌倦了千篇一律的手机默认铃声,渴望拥有独一无二的专属来电提示?从简单的音乐剪辑到复杂的原创合成,制作电子铃声已成为一项充满乐趣的个性化创作。本文将为你系统梳理从概念到成品的完整流程,涵盖工具选择、音频编辑、格式转换与设备设置等核心环节,无论是新手还是有一定基础的爱好者,都能找到清晰、实用的制作路径,亲手打造出彰显个性的声音名片。
2026-04-07 09:25:34
239人看过
微软办公软件电子表格程序因其强大的数据处理功能而成为众多用户的首选工具。在日常使用过程中,许多用户会发现其界面呈现出左右两侧并存的内容布局。这种现象并非偶然,而是源于其底层设计逻辑、多任务处理需求以及提升用户体验的多种考量。本文将深入剖析其界面呈现左右布局的十二个关键原因,涵盖从基础架构到高级应用的各个层面,帮助读者全面理解这一设计背后的实用价值与深层意义。
2026-04-07 09:25:31
403人看过
本文深入探讨电子表格软件设计随机数功能的根本原因与应用价值。从软件设计哲学出发,解析其服务于模拟分析、数据脱敏、教育培训及游戏设计等多场景的内在逻辑。通过剖析伪随机数生成机制、函数演进史及行业实践案例,系统阐述该功能如何成为现代数据分析不可或缺的工具,并展望其未来发展趋势。
2026-04-07 09:25:28
108人看过
热门推荐
资讯中心:
.webp)
.webp)
.webp)
.webp)

